Rather reviews stock, supply position of essentials
1/9/2009 9:15:26 PM
Early Times Report

Jammu JANUARY 09 – To review the stock and supply position of essential commodities in the State particularly in snow-bound areas, a high level meeting was held here today under the chairmanship of the Minister, Mr. Abdul Rahim Rather.
The Minister, Mr. Taj Mohi-ud-Din, Chief Secretary, Mr. S. S. Kapur and Commissioner/Secretary CAPD, Mr. Mehboob Iqbal also attended the meeting.
The Ministers were informed that adequate stock of essential commodities were available in all government godowns, especially in snow-bound areas of Kashmir and Jammu divisions.
The meeting discussed the measures for streamlining the distribution system so that people of the state are provided essential commodities smoothly.

Rather said that it would be the endeavour of the government to fulfil the basic needs of the people.
The Ministers directed Commissioner/Secretary, CAPD to instruct the Assistant Directors to ensure the availability of essential commodities such as rice, atta, kerosene oil and sugar at the ration ghats and fair price shops in their respective jurisdictions.
